Two days after
returning to Teigun, the Fifth Supreme Tournament was held. This time, at
Commander Weiss's request, the Frontier Knights' Fifth Corps also participated.
Moreover, they had obtained prior permission and had advanced to this supreme
tournament after competing in Est's regular tournament.
My brother also rushed
from Southern Gate Fort. He had brought several promising individuals from his
Frontier Knights' Sixth Corps to observe this time.
"I want to show
them the difference in level from the main league and give them some
encouragement, so please help me out," he requested. So, I secretly had
them experience a shooting session identical to the main competition the day
before the tournament. They seemed to have some confidence, but of course,
after watching the actual tournament, their confidence was brilliantly
shattered.
And, though it felt
like it had become a regular occurrence, Viscount Gorman came from the
neighboring territory to watch. Accompanied by Lady Yuka, of course. After all,
a Wind Mage sent by Viscount Gorman was participating in the Frontier Knights'
Fifth Corps, so his fervor in cheering was exceptional.
My father, mother, Chrisia,
and Raymond-san also came from Est to watch. It was convenient, as I had
important matters to discuss with each of them, except for Chrisia.
Thus, the Fifth
Supreme Tournament was a great success and concluded.
The winner was... a
Wind Mage from the Gorman Viscount's retainers, part of the Frontier Knights'
Fifth Corps.
"Next year, he'll
probably come out as a representative of the Gorman territory. Honestly, even
I'm not sure if I can beat him now..." Christoph muttered, such was the
overwhelming victory.
"Magnificent!
Truly magnificent!" Viscount Gorman was in high spirits. He was overjoyed,
embracing Lady Yuka. In the previous joint supreme tournament, our match
against the Gorman territory was quite difficult, but next time, the situation
seemed even tougher.
Second place went to a
contestant from the mercenary corps. The mercenary corps, who hadn't had a
notable performance in tournaments recently, had finally reclaimed their honor.
Third place went to a
native of Estol Territory, which somewhat relieved me. However, he was a member
of the Frontier Knights' Fifth Corps.
The Frontier Knights
and the mercenary corps, meaning those led by Commander Weiss, dominated the
top positions. Of course, the Commander wore a triumphant smile. However, it
was also whispered that the three who placed high were relieved not to receive
special training (rigorous drills) from the Commander, as their performance was
less than stellar compared to their usual standards.
The top three from the
previous tournament also continued to participate, placing 4th, 5th, and 6th
respectively. Having realized the difference in skill from Carleen's
performance in front of His Majesty in the previous tournament, they seemed to
have been greatly motivated and diligently trained, as their shooting skills
appeared to have improved considerably. However, they were forced to concede
defeat with the emergence of even stronger individuals. Taking this
opportunity, they were scouted by Gale and hired as regular soldiers in Teigun,
where they would further hone their skills.
I had two hidden
talents (new Wind Mages) but didn't field them this time. If the plague issue
is resolved and the next joint supreme tournament is held next year, I secretly
intend for these two, along with others I'm recruiting, to become the eye of
the storm.
Incidentally, the
gambler girls, excluding Lady Flora who was currently at the Royal Capital
academy, also won this time. I understood Lady Yuka backing the Gorman
territory contestant, but even my sister... It seemed they had been making
selective purchases, focusing on strong candidates and monitoring the odds to
avoid losses. They also seemed to have diligently gathered information on new
participants, leveraging their positions.
Their betting strategies
were becoming increasingly sophisticated. The image of them with red pencils
behind their ears, poring over racing forms, flashed through my mind. I
shuddered and felt a chill.

After the tournament,
I intended to ask Raymond-san about the status of the civil official candidates
I had entrusted to him, but he had already arrived, bringing four of the ten
candidates with him.
As expected... this
man always acts one step ahead of me.
"For now, I've
brought four individuals who are excellent immediate assets and easy for Miseri
to manage. The remaining five will be sent to Teigun sequentially once they
finish their training."
Yes, I had forgotten,
but he is also a demon of practical administrative work. He's the same type as
Commander Weiss, though in a different field.
"Oh, one person
seems to be missing?"
"Ah, that one
individual, though capable... has a high probability of being a spy. So, we're
keeping him under wraps in the administrative office in Est, in a harmless
position. It would be troublesome if it were exposed that we saw through him,
leading to new spies being sent. Well, there might be a useful way to use him
eventually."
He said, and then
smirked defiantly. It seemed he even effectively utilized embedded spies for
disseminating false information in intelligence warfare. As expected, his
competence was exceptional.
I received permission
from my father to proceed with my plans regarding the Royal Command Mages,
after explaining the circumstances and my intentions to him.
"Although you
haven't formally been granted the territory as your own Lordship, Teigun is the
city you built. From our initial agreement, all Mages were to belong to Teigun
and be entrusted to you, correct? Do as you wish. You are now the head of a Barony.
You don't need to worry about protecting the Viscount family. Just think about
how to skillfully utilize the Viscount family for the path you choose."
For the first time in
a long while, I genuinely thanked my father for his magnanimity and tolerance.
I also had two
separate matters to discuss with my mother.
"Regarding my
skill, there's a possibility of a plague epidemic in the Estol territory in the
near future. I'm currently compiling a response manual for an epidemic and the
countermeasures we're preparing. I will hand you the manual during your stay,
but I will dispatch Miseri to Est later. I would like you to discuss the
response in case of an emergency, and if anything happens, I'd like Mother to
issue directives throughout the territory."
"I see... If it's
your premonition, it will almost certainly happen. I will prepare thoroughly
and respond. You mustn't try to do too much alone."
"Yes, I now have
comrades, whom Mother has given me, with whom I can consult about anything. We
are all thinking about it together."
Saying that, my mother
smiled, looking very happy, yet with a gentle smile that hinted at a touch of
loneliness.
"I have one more
request. Thank you for lending Sarah to us for so long. This time, I'd like to
return Sarah to you, Mother."
"Oh? Is she no
longer needed?"
"No, not at all.
To be honest, I truly wish to continue borrowing her strength. That is my true
feeling. However, she is 30 years old this year. I think it's time for her to
find happiness as a woman, belated though it may be."
"Oh? Does Sarah
have someone?"
"Yes, probably...
Personally, I think they have feelings for each other. However, Sarah, despite
being from a branch family, is from a Baronial house, and I believe he thinks
he shouldn't lay a hand on a lady from the main lineage."
Yes, I had almost
certain information. In the previous timeline, the last words the ailing
steward left for Sarah on his deathbed, which Sarah later recounted to me. And
Sarah's feelings too. After both my parents and sister had passed, she clung to
the steward's deceased body, the last one to go, and wept all night. And I knew
that she then left the Solis Barony in despair and returned to the Cornell
Barony. I needed her strength until now, and the plan had been continually
postponed, but if I missed this opportunity, I didn't know when the next one
would be.
"Well, if that's
the case, leave that to me!"
My mother acted
immediately. What she did and how, I don't know. When the tournament ended and
my father and mother's party returned, the steward returned to Est, accompanied
by a smiling and happy Sarah.
Later, coinciding with
the New Year's banquet, a grand wedding banquet was held jointly by the Solis
and Cornell families. I also attended and gifted a set of baby clothes I had
procured in the Royal Capital. At that time, I was informed that their use was
already confirmed, which surprised everyone, including me.
"As expected! A
capable man works quickly on everything!" I muttered involuntarily.
